India's private banks draw thinner margins on tepid credit growth

Top private sector banks reported weaker net interest margins (NIMs) in the June quarter as sluggish retail loan demand pushed them towards lower-yielding corporate loans. HDFC Bank's NIM fell to 3.26%, Kotak Mahindra Bank's dropped to a 19-quarter low of 4.53%, while Axis Bank's stood at 3.46%.
